As far as Chinese/Vietnamese food. Then entire street of Bellaire is Chinatown. Since you're going to be in the Westheimer/Galleria area I would take West on Westheimer towards beltway 8(Sam Houston Tollway) and then go South on Beltway 8 till you reach Bellaire. Once you are there my friend you are in like flynn. There are several good restaurants it just depends on your taste. (I'll be biased and say Tan Tan b/c i'm friends with the owner haahh)
In regards to G and Z parts. I would suggest SGP Racing on the NorthSide of town. I'm going to assume that they have parts in stock.

Well I returned from my somewhat too short of a weekend in Houston. It was short because of Gustav and the forecast that it could force closure of parts of I-10 in Louisiana and Mississippi. Most of the New Orleans residents evac'ed to TX late Saturday which unfortunately we got caught up in, so we were bumper-to-bumper for a good 1-2 hours till things started moving to Houston. We only stayed one night and got to check out the Chinatown in Bellaire. Bought loads of groceries and other things we can't find in Florida, and had lunch in Yao's restaurant (had the best Peking duck I've tasted!).
All in all, it was a short and somewhat bittersweet weekend. Next time we go back to Houston, we'll fly there instead
